At Dove Bank Primary School, our school ethos of ‘Putting Children First’ is a core driver for what and how we teach the children about Relationships, Sex and Health Education (RSHE). Through this area of the curriculum, we aim to ensure that all children:
– develop good communication skills
– develop confidence in themselves
– develop a positive body image
– develop strong personal safety skills
Most elements of the RSHE curriculum are statutory except for Sex Education which is part of the Relationships and Sex Education curriculum (RSE). Whilst we are not required to provide any level of sex education to primary ages children, we believe that in not offering this we are not enabling children to fully develop their strong personal safety skills. By providing the full RSHE curriculum to all of the children at Dove Bank Primary School, we give every child the best chance of keeping themselves safe.
